## Who to Contact: Contrast Audit

The quarterly color-contrast audit for the Harwick Portal is run by the Inclusive Design pod. If an automated contrast check fails in the release pipeline overnight, do not override the gate yourself — the thresholds were set during the last audit and exceptions need pod sign-off. Page the pod lead only for launch-blocking failures; everything else can wait until morning triage. Attach the failing component screenshots to your ticket. For audit exceptions and sign-off requests, write to the pod's shared inbox.

escalation mailbox, kagef-kawef: frador_zorix@tolvaqlabs.internal

Ticket: Ops vault locked itself mid-investigation of the Dunmore query planner regression (full scans on the orders view again). We need the plan snapshots inside to compare against last week's. Three bad PIN attempts tripped the lockout, so it now wants the full recovery passphrase instead. Support folks, use the one right here.

vault phrase of bahof-taweg = ulaax-lamys-ulaion-caswyn-pelael-norael-fraax-julix-rusix-oliath-olidor-jorwyn-pelok-fraeth

## Runbook: Bulk edits in Ledgerpane admin

Bulk edits in the Ledgerpane admin table bypass row-level audit hooks unless the batch flag is set. For review purposes: all bulk operations are gated by a per-role cap, a dry-run requirement, and a confirmation token with a short TTL. These gates are configured server-side, not in the UI. The relevant production configuration values follow below.

config for hawip-bahop:
[fendor]
host = fendor.paliqworks.corp
user = fendor_svc
database = fendor_prod

Quick note on the partition-rotator service account: it runs nightly and creates next month's partitions for the Mossbank metrics tables, then drops anything older than 13 months. Don't run it by hand unless the January rollover fails again. It authenticates to the internal schema service as svc-partitioner, and the key it uses is pasted right below.

gateway credential: zpat7_wu4aBVX